The instructions in scala/scala-dev#392 are not valid anymore -- it seems that the compiler benchmark infrastructure is not setting up the classpath correctly. I've been able to reproduce with latest master of compiler-benchmark and akka.

If I check out gco 84a3854210672d9eed9d770094967f7ac6d5ad85, the problem goes away. I have an intuition that the refactoring of this repository to support Dotty compilation broke it, but I'm not sure since I haven't dug into the issue.
